Four hikers rescued after overnight search in Chaguaramas

Four hik­ers who went miss­ing near Edith Falls in Ch­aguara­mas were found safe this morn­ing af­ter an overnight search and res­cue op­er­a­tion led by emer­gency ser­vices.

Ac­cord­ing to the Min­istry of Home­land Se­cu­ri­ty, a dis­tress call was re­ceived by Fire Con­trol around 6:52 p.m. on Thurs­day. With­in min­utes, North Con­trol was alert­ed, and of­fi­cers from the San­ta Cruz Fire Sta­tion were dis­patched.

A search team, led by Haz­mat Of­fi­cer Her­nan­dez and in­clud­ing Of­fi­cers Vic­tor, Charles and Sam­bra­no, en­tered the rugged ter­rain by 7:35 p.m. and car­ried out op­er­a­tions through the night.

At 6:03 a.m. to­day, the four hik­ers were found and as­sessed to be in good health.

“This suc­cess­ful op­er­a­tion un­der­scores the pro­fes­sion­al­ism, ded­i­ca­tion, and rapid re­sponse of our na­tion’s emer­gency ser­vices,” the min­istry said in a re­lease.

The min­istry thanked all per­son­nel in­volved and re­mind­ed the pub­lic to take pre­cau­tions when ven­tur­ing in­to re­mote ar­eas. It al­so urged cit­i­zens to keep emer­gency num­bers handy, in­clud­ing the fire ser­vice at 990, po­lice at 999, am­bu­lance at 811, and ODPM at 511.
